Output a90524c106ae01069b8183ad78c4b2da757ed787842fe242b7202438cb83258d:1

value
29409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5287a29e3ebe1b354792f6036cbed4bf092feee OP_EQUAL
address
3Q3HxwubPbCxBX3MdCBY9z13CzQMU5DZND
transaction
a90524c106ae01069b8183ad78c4b2da757ed787842fe242b7202438cb83258d
spent
true